public enum RuleType extends Enum<RuleType>
AbstractRule class, using in
AbstractDataSourceProperties.ruleType| 枚举常量和说明 |
|---|
AUTHORITY
authority
|
DEGRADE
degrade
|
FLOW
flow
|
GW_API_GROUP
api
|
GW_FLOW
gateway flow
|
PARAM_FLOW
param flow
|
SYSTEM
system
|
| 限定符和类型 | 方法和说明 |
|---|---|
static RuleType |
getByClass(Class clazz) |
static RuleType |
getByName(String name) |
Class |
getClazz() |
String |
getName() |
static RuleType |
valueOf(String name)
返回带有指定名称的该类型的枚举常量。
|
static RuleType[] |
values()
按照声明该枚举类型的常量的顺序, 返回
包含这些常量的数组。
|
public static final RuleType FLOW
public static final RuleType DEGRADE
public static final RuleType PARAM_FLOW
public static final RuleType SYSTEM
public static final RuleType AUTHORITY
public static final RuleType GW_FLOW
public static final RuleType GW_API_GROUP
public static RuleType[] values()
for (RuleType c : RuleType.values()) System.out.println(c);
public static RuleType valueOf(String name)
name - 要返回的枚举常量的名称。IllegalArgumentException - 如果该枚举类型没有带有指定名称的常量NullPointerException - 如果参数为空值public String getName()
public Class getClazz()
Copyright © 2019 Pivotal Software, Inc.. All rights reserved.